New Jobs

Contract Los Angeles Metropolitan Area, US 5m ago
5m ago
Apply
Contract Los Angeles Metropolitan Area, US 5m ago
5m ago
Apply
Contract Los Angeles Metropolitan Area, US 5m ago
5m ago
Apply
Contract Los Angeles Metropolitan Area, US 5m ago
5m ago
Apply
Contract Los Angeles Metropolitan Area, US 5m ago
5m ago
Apply